git: openjdk/panama-foreign: foreign-jextract: 2 new changesets

duke duke at openjdk.java.net
Wed Oct 20 15:11:32 UTC 2021


Changeset: b8d4b8a4
Author:    Jorn Vernee <jvernee at openjdk.org>
Date:      2021-10-20 15:08:46 +0000
URL:       https://git.openjdk.java.net/panama-foreign/commit/b8d4b8a47a9212d1958ccd7d8a611412a6a7b5bf

8255902: Enable stack arguments for native invokers & optimized upcall stubs

Reviewed-by: mcimadamore

! src/hotspot/cpu/aarch64/foreign_globals_aarch64.cpp
! src/hotspot/cpu/aarch64/macroAssembler_aarch64.cpp
! src/hotspot/cpu/aarch64/macroAssembler_aarch64.hpp
! src/hotspot/cpu/aarch64/universalNativeInvoker_aarch64.cpp
! src/hotspot/cpu/x86/foreign_globals_x86.cpp
! src/hotspot/cpu/x86/macroAssembler_x86.cpp
! src/hotspot/cpu/x86/macroAssembler_x86.hpp
! src/hotspot/cpu/x86/universalNativeInvoker_x86_64.cpp
! src/hotspot/cpu/x86/universalUpcallHandler_x86_64.cpp
! src/hotspot/share/prims/foreign_globals.hpp
! src/jdk.incubator.foreign/share/classes/jdk/internal/foreign/abi/ProgrammableInvoker.java
! src/jdk.incubator.foreign/share/classes/jdk/internal/foreign/abi/ProgrammableUpcallHandler.java
! test/jdk/java/foreign/CallGeneratorHelper.java
! test/jdk/java/foreign/TestDowncall.java
! test/jdk/java/foreign/TestUpcall.java
+ test/jdk/java/foreign/libTestDowncallStack.c
+ test/jdk/java/foreign/libTestUpcallStack.c

Changeset: 451eead4
Author:    duke <duke at openjdk.org>
Date:      2021-10-20 15:10:16 +0000
URL:       https://git.openjdk.java.net/panama-foreign/commit/451eead47e7a1b6a0aedeca5cb2f32427b9c46dc

Automatic merge of foreign-memaccess+abi into foreign-jextract




More information about the panama-dev mailing list